The Bolivarian Military University (UMB) and its 12 academies are forging leaders who help daily to increase the nation's military power, said the President of the Republic, Nicolás Maduro.
“In the world, they respect those who respect those who can show the power of their nation, and today we can show the military power of this nation,” said the Head of State, during the joint graduation ceremony in the different categories and became an active reserve for the 1991 promotions of the Bolivarian National Armed Forces (FANB).
The Head of State also emphasized that it was in the military institution that the Supreme Commander, Hugo Chávez Frías, found the meaning and mission of his life.
“Hugo Chávez Frías graduated 49 years ago, keep that in mind, so that next year we will be commemorating the 50th anniversary of the graduation of the man who changed the history of Venezuela and our America,” said President Maduro.
